The ethical imperative for using vegan friendly makeup is a fairly straightforward one: Vegan friendly makeup means that the makeup does not use any animal products, of any kind, in its creation and is not tested or exploits animals in its production. Also, makeup that claims to be vegan friendly should also be certified by the vegan society of whichever country it originates.



There is also a less understood or recognised reason, but one that can be just as important, a health reason. Vegan friendly makeup doesn't usually contain all the harmful, and potentially skin damaging ingredients of common makeup. These include Parabens and synthetic fragrances. Most vegan friendly makeup will contain organic and natural ingredients.

So, it is very easy to look good and maintain your ethical standards and/or your health and well being. It is worth noting that there are very few totally vegan makeup brands, instead, many ethical companies include vegan friendly products in their ranges.

Sevi: Meaning love in Turkish, Sevi is a vegan skincare and cosmetics company in Baltimore that creates handmade vegan makeup. A truly vegan friendly brand, Sevi have a wonderful range of vegan makeup as well as wider cosmetics such as face washes and moisturisers. They also have some wonderfulnatural fragrances and perfumes. Unparalleled in their commitment to ethical, vegan friendly products, Sevi should be the favorite makeup brand for anyone who is attempting to be animal friendly and cares about their health and wellbeing..

ELF (Eyes, Lips, Face): This is an incredibly affordable and popular vegan friendly makeup brand, but still manages to not include any animal products in its ranges. ELF are even partners with PETA with some of the profits of their products going to PETA. It is often hard to find affordable and accessible vegan friendly cosmetics, but ELF seems to have managed to do this incredibly successfully. I particularly like their 'fur free tweezer set'!
